How Counterparty Token Tracing Works
The Process of Token Tracing
Counterparty token tracing begins with the collection of transaction data from the blockchain. This data includes details such as the sender, receiver, transaction amount, and timestamps. Advanced analytics tools then analyze this data to identify patterns, such as repeated transactions to high-risk addresses or sudden large transfers. The goal is to reconstruct the flow of tokens and determine whether any illicit activity is occurring. This process is not limited to a single transaction but often involves tracing multiple interconnected transactions to uncover the full picture. The complexity of counterparty token tracing increases with the number of parties involved, making it a resource-intensive task.
Tools and Technologies Used in Token Tracing
The effectiveness of counterparty token tracing relies heavily on specialized tools and technologies. Blockchain explorers, such as Etherscan or Blockchair, provide real-time data on token movements. However, these tools are often supplemented with AI-driven analytics platforms that can detect anomalies and predict potential risks. Machine learning algorithms are particularly useful in identifying patterns that may indicate money laundering. Additionally, Know Your Customer (KYC) and Know Your Business (KYB) protocols are integrated into the tracing process to verify the identities of counterparties. The integration of AML check into these tools ensures that every identified risk is automatically flagged for further action. The continuous evolution of these technologies is crucial for keeping pace with the sophistication of illicit activities.
Challenges in Tracing Counterparty Tokens
Despite its importance, counterparty token tracing faces several challenges. One of the primary issues is the anonymity of blockchain transactions. While public blockchains are transparent, the identities of users are often obscured through pseudonyms. This makes it difficult to link transactions to real-world entities. Another challenge is the rapid pace of technological change. New tokens and blockchain protocols emerge frequently, requiring constant updates to tracing tools. Additionally, the global nature of cryptocurrency transactions complicates compliance, as different jurisdictions have varying regulations. These challenges necessitate a comprehensive approach that combines AML check with advanced tracing techniques to ensure thorough coverage.
Challenges and Solutions in AML Check Counterparty Token Tracing
Common Obstacles in Token Tracing
One of the most significant obstacles in AML check Counterparty token tracing is the lack of standardized data across different blockchain networks. Each blockchain has its own structure and protocols, making it difficult to create a unified tracing system. Another obstacle is the use of privacy-enhancing technologies, such as zero-knowledge proofs or mixers, which can obscure the flow of tokens. These technologies are often exploited by bad actors to evade detection. Furthermore, the sheer volume of transactions on major blockchains, such as Bitcoin or Ethereum, can overwhelm traditional tracing methods. Without efficient AML check mechanisms, it becomes nearly impossible to sift through the data and identify meaningful patterns.

The Role of Regulatory Bodies
Regulatory bodies play a crucial role in shaping the landscape of AML check Counterparty token tracing. Organizations like the Financial Action Task Force (FATF) and the European Union’s Anti-Money Laundering Directives set the standards for compliance. These regulations mandate that financial institutions implement robust AML check procedures and maintain detailed records of token transactions. However, the effectiveness of these regulations depends on their enforcement. In some regions, the lack of clear guidelines or insufficient resources can hinder the implementation of AML check in counterparty token tracing. Collaboration between regulators, technology providers, and industry stakeholders is essential to create a cohesive framework that addresses the unique challenges of digital finance.
Best Practices for Implementing AML Check Counterparty Token Tracing
Integrating AML Checks into Token Tracing Workflows
To maximize the effectiveness of AML check Counterparty token tracing, it is essential to integrate AML check directly into the tracing workflow. This means that every transaction analyzed during counterparty token tracing should automatically trigger an AML check. For example, when a token transfer is detected, the system should cross-reference the counterparty’s address with sanctions lists and risk databases. This integration reduces the need for manual reviews and ensures that no transaction goes unchecked. Additionally, automated AML check systems can be configured to prioritize high-risk transactions, allowing compliance teams to focus on the most critical cases. The seamless integration of AML check into counterparty token tracing not only improves efficiency but also enhances the accuracy of risk assessments.
